
Head Coach Tom Callahan
Coach Callahan
grew up in Cobb County and graduated from Pope High School where he played
baseball and football. He graduated from the University of Georgia with a
degree in Social Science Education. He received his masters in School
Administration from Jacksonville State in Alabama and his Specialist in
Educational Leadership from Georgia College and State University. After a year
at Clarke Central HS in Athens, he came to North Cobb where he teaches Social
Studies, primarily US History. This will be his fourteenth year at the school
and in the baseball program. He is currently in his sixth year as head coach
of the Varsity leading the team to the state playoffs in 2006 and 2007 and to
the final four in 2008. Last season, the team advanced to the sweet sixteen.
He and his wife, Heidi, have a son, Griffin, born in April 2009.
